* Exported from MasterCook * Peanut Butter Candy Cake Recipe By : Taste of Home Country Cooking, 1996 Serving Size : 16 Preparation Time :0:00 Categories : Cake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method -------- ------------ -------------------------------- Cake 1 3/4 Cups Boiling Water 1 Cup Quick-Cooking Oats 1/2 Cup Butter 1 Cup Light Brown Sugar 1 Cup Sugar 1 Tsp Vanilla 2 Eggs 1 1/2 Cups Unsifted Flour 1 Tsp Baking Soda 1/2 Tsp Baking Powder 1/4 Tsp Cinnamon 1/4 Tsp Salt 5 0.6 Oz Size Reece’s Peanut Butter Cups Frosting 3 Tbsp Butter 3 Oz Unsweetened Chocolate 3 Cups Confectioner’s Sugar 1/4 Tsp Salt 1/2 Cup Milk 1 Tsp vanilla Combine water and oats; cool to room temperature. Cream butter, brown sugar, sugar and vanilla; beat in eggs. Blend in oatmeals mix. Combine flour, baking soda, baking powder, cinnamon and salt. Add to creamed mix. Beat 1 minute on medium speed. Pour batter into a greased and floured 13x9 pan. Chop peanut butter cups and sprinkloe on top of batter (DO NOT STIR). Bake at 350 degrees 40-45 minutes. Frosting: melt butter. Add chocolate and stir constantly over low heat until melted. Pour into a bowl and add remaining ingredients; beat until well blended. Chill to spreading consistency and frost cake. -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- Plain Text Version of This Recipe for Printing or Saving | |
